This is my first indoor grow.
What strain is it? White Widow Feminized Autoflowering from seed.
Is it Indica, Sativa or Hybrid? What percentages? High Indica
Is it in Veg or Flower stage? Pre-vegie
If in Veg... For how long? 2 weeks from seed sprout.
Indoor or outdoor? Indoor
Soil or Hydro? Soil.
If soil... what is in your mix? Miracle Grow potting mix with coconut fiber and percolite. Just added 3 tsp of organic fertilizer (Espoma Plant-Tone Organic Plant Food).
If soil... What size pot? 10"
Size of light? 90 W LED placed 18" above leaf. Started out with 4" above plant and growth stopped. I read about LED lighting on 420 and moved the light. Started out under 80 florescent.
Temp of Room/cab? Temp at a constant 65 - 75 degrees with vents. The LED doesn't get hot enough to overheat the closet.
Size of Room/cab? 2x2x5 with alum and mylar reflective surface. Insulated.
PH of media or res? pH of water running off pot is 6.6.
Any Pests ? none
How often are you watering? Spray top 2x per day. About 1/2 quart rain water daily due to drying out.

You will be damaging yield and quality by cloning. It is like the cloned portion of the plant misses two to three weeks of an already short life cycle. It will produce better left on the mother plant.

You also want to limit repottings - as any stunting of growth on such a short cycle will hurt yield as well.

Nothing wrong with autos when used correctly - a very fast and easy way to get quality weed :thumb:

I have had 100% germination just planting the seed straight into the medium, keep it moist by spraying the soil a couple times a day til the seed pops. I also wrap the pots with plastic wrap til the pop, helps hold the moisture in, just make sure you remove it when they pop, and have a light waiting for it.
